Iron supplements for preterm or low birthweight infants.
S M Barclay1, D J Lloyd, P Duffty
1Department of Child Health, University of Aberdeen.
Archives of Disease in Childhood
|November 1, 1989
Summary
Policies for iron supplementation in preterm infants vary significantly across UK neonatal units. This survey highlights the need for standardized guidelines to ensure optimal infant nutrition and health outcomes.

Background:
- Preterm low birthweight infants are at high risk for iron deficiency anemia.
- Iron supplementation is crucial for neurodevelopment and growth in these vulnerable infants.
- Current iron supplementation practices in the UK are not well-documented.
Purpose of the Study:
- To survey current iron supplementation policies for preterm low birthweight infants in UK neonatal units.
- To identify variations in these policies.
- To provide data for potential guideline development.
Main Methods:
- A survey was conducted among 57 neonatal units in the United Kingdom.
- Data collected focused on iron supplementation protocols for preterm infants.
- Analysis of reported policies and practices.
Main Results:
- Significant disparity in iron supplementation policies was observed across the surveyed units.
- Variations included dosage, duration, and type of iron supplement used.
- Lack of uniform approach to iron provision for this high-risk population.
Conclusions:
- There is considerable inconsistency in iron supplementation strategies for preterm low birthweight infants in the UK.
- Standardized guidelines are needed to ensure equitable and evidence-based care.
- Further research may be warranted to establish optimal iron supplementation protocols.
